Episode description

Callie chats with renowned songwriter Jon Wesiberger about writing music and how streaming has impacted songwriters. 

Jon is credited with composing  200+ songs including  for Billy Strings, the Infamous Stringdusters, and Balsam Range and has won numerous awards including Songwriter of the Year from the International Bluegrass Music Association.
